Sadiq Khan wants to bring ‘WrestleMania’ to London if he’s re-elected as mayor

WWE WrestleMania to London, should he be re-elected as mayor for a third term.On Thursday (April 25), Khan took to X (formerly Twitter) to announce his plans, adding that the nation’s capital will also attempt to attract the Super Bowl and NBA, as well as launching another bid for the 2040 Olympics.“London is already the sporting capital of the world. If I’m re-elected next Thursday – we’ll go even further,” he wrote.

Baywatch star David Charvet pulls over to the side of the road to help in car accident in Malibu
Baywatch actor David Charvet and his son Shaya were spotted at the side of the road in Malibu Monday, where they appeared to offer help to a woman who was trapped in a Prius following a car accident.The Lyon, France-born Charvet, 50, and his son, 14 - who he shares along with daughter Heaven Rain, 15, with ex-wife Brooke Burke, 51 - were among a handful of good Samaritans spotted pulled over alongside first responders amid efforts to extricate the passenger from the vehicle.Charvet was clad in a black puffy Nike hooded coat with blue jeans and a black cap that read 'Heroes Motors.'  The latest: Baywatch actor David Charvet, 50, and his son Shaya, 14, were spotted at the side of the road in Malibu Monday, where they appeared to offer help to a woman who was trapped in a Prius following a car accidentShaya was seen wearing a zip-up hooded coat with black pants and white trainers.  The father and son were among the people congregated at the roadside scene. The Baywatch alum earlier this year spoke about how he willingly walked away from a successful Hollywood career in order to spend more time with his children.  The French-born former actor and pop star - who played Matt Brody on the beach rescue drama from 1992-1996 - said in an interview with Page Six he 'reinvented' himself to be the 'father I wanted to be.''That means that you put your kids to bed every night and you wake up (when they wake up),' he said.   Focused: The Lyon, France-born Charvet and his son were among a handful of good Samaritans spotted pulled over at the scene of the roadside incident  On the scene: A person appeared to be trying to help the driver out of the wrecked vehicle  Emergency: A number of good Samaritans were huddled around the driver's
